Ir para o conteúdo
  • Materiais
    • Ebook – Ubuntu Linux
    • Ebook – Como Usar Virtualbox
    • Ebook – Kali Linux – Guia de Instalação e Configuração de um Ambiente para Hacking
    • Ebook – O Guia Rápido Sobre Servidor WEB com Apache
    • Ebook – Como Criar Um Servidor Proxy Com Squid
    • Ebook – Apache vs Nginx – O confronto entre os dois servidores web mais utilizados no Linux
    • Ebook – Firewall Com pfSense – Guia para Iniciantes
    • Ebook – Amazon EC2 – Como Criar Seu Primeiro Servidor Na Nuvem
    • Ebook – 10 Shell Script para ADM Linux
  • Sobre
  • Cursos
Menu
  • Materiais
    • Ebook – Ubuntu Linux
    • Ebook – Como Usar Virtualbox
    • Ebook – Kali Linux – Guia de Instalação e Configuração de um Ambiente para Hacking
    • Ebook – O Guia Rápido Sobre Servidor WEB com Apache
    • Ebook – Como Criar Um Servidor Proxy Com Squid
    • Ebook – Apache vs Nginx – O confronto entre os dois servidores web mais utilizados no Linux
    • Ebook – Firewall Com pfSense – Guia para Iniciantes
    • Ebook – Amazon EC2 – Como Criar Seu Primeiro Servidor Na Nuvem
    • Ebook – 10 Shell Script para ADM Linux
  • Sobre
  • Cursos

Comando mkdir: Como Criar Diretórios No Linux

  • pedrodelfino

Compartilhe este post

Share on facebook
Share on linkedin
Share on twitter
Share on email

Você está tendo dificuldades para organizar seus arquivos e diretórios no sistema Linux? Talvez você precise criar uma estrutura de pastas para um projeto ou organizar seus documentos pessoais, mas não sabe por onde começar. Aqui entra o comando mkdir.

Esses problemas são comuns, mas a solução é simples e eficaz.

Vou te mostrar como o comando mkdir pode resolver seus problemas de organização de diretórios de maneira rápida e eficiente.

O que é o comando mkdir?

O comando mkdir é uma ferramenta de linha de comando no Linux usada para criar novos diretórios. Ele permite que você crie um ou mais diretórios em qualquer lugar do sistema de arquivos, facilitando a organização e estruturação de arquivos e pastas.

História do Comando mkdir

O comando mkdir faz parte dos utilitários Unix desde os primeiros dias do sistema, sendo uma ferramenta fundamental para a administração e gerenciamento de arquivos.

Funcionalidades do mkdir

  • Criar novos diretórios
  • Criar estruturas de diretórios aninhadas
  • Definir permissões de acesso no momento da criação

Para que serve o comando mkdir?

O comando mkdir serve para criar novos diretórios no sistema de arquivos do Linux. Ele é utilizado para organizar arquivos e pastas de maneira estruturada, permitindo uma melhor gestão e acesso aos dados.

Organização de Projetos

O mkdir é essencial para criar a estrutura de diretórios necessária para organizar projetos, documentos e outros tipos de arquivos.

Criação de Diretórios Aninhados

Com o mkdir, você pode criar múltiplos diretórios aninhados com um único comando, facilitando a criação de estruturas complexas.

Definição de Permissões

O mkdir permite que você defina permissões de acesso no momento da criação, garantindo que apenas usuários autorizados possam acessar os diretórios.

Como utilizar o comando mkdir?

Usar o comando mkdir é simples e direto. Vou mostrar alguns comandos básicos que você precisa conhecer para criar diretórios com eficiência.

Sintaxe Básica

A sintaxe básica do mkdir é:

mkdir [opções] nome_do_diretório

Criando um Diretório Simples

Para criar um novo diretório, você pode usar o seguinte comando:

mkdir nome_do_diretório

Por exemplo, para criar um diretório chamado “projetos”:

mkdir projetos

Criando Diretórios Aninhados

Para criar múltiplos diretórios aninhados, use a opção -p:

mkdir -p pai/filho/neto

Isso cria a estrutura de diretórios “pai/filho/neto” em um único comando.

Definindo Permissões ao Criar Diretórios

Para definir permissões ao criar um diretório, use a opção -m:

mkdir -m 755 nome_do_diretório

Isso cria o diretório com permissões específicas.

Quais são os cuidados necessários ao utilizar o mkdir?

Embora o comando seja uma ferramenta poderosa, é importante tomar alguns cuidados para evitar problemas.

Verifique o Caminho de Destino

Certifique-se de que o caminho de destino está correto para evitar criar diretórios no local errado.

Permissões de Acesso

Defina as permissões de acesso apropriadas ao criar diretórios para garantir a segurança e o acesso adequado aos arquivos.

Considere a Estrutura de Diretórios

Planeje a estrutura de diretórios antes de criar para evitar a necessidade de reorganização posterior.

Quais os melhores exemplos práticos do uso do comando mkdir?

Vou compartilhar alguns exemplos práticos de como o mkdir pode ser usado no dia a dia para facilitar a organização de diretórios.

Organizando Projetos

Para criar uma estrutura de diretórios para um projeto de desenvolvimento:

mkdir -p projeto/{src,bin,doc}

Diretórios de Backup

Para criar um diretório de backup com permissões específicas:

mkdir -m 700 backup

Diretórios de Data

Para organizar arquivos de data por ano e mês:

mkdir -p data/{2022/{01,02,03},2023/{01,02,03}}

Solução de Problemas ao utilizar o mkdir

Mesmo com uma ferramenta poderosa como o mkdir, você pode encontrar alguns problemas. Aqui estão algumas soluções para problemas comuns.

Permissão Negada

Se você receber um erro de permissão negada, use o comando sudo para criar diretórios em locais que requerem privilégios elevados:

sudo mkdir nome_do_diretório

Diretório Já Existe

Se o diretório já existir, o mkdir retornará um erro. Verifique a existência do diretório antes de tentar criar:

[ ! -d "nome_do_diretório" ] && mkdir nome_do_diretório

Caminho Inválido

Se o caminho fornecido for inválido, verifique e corrija o caminho antes de executar o comando novamente.

O comando mkdir é uma ferramenta essencial para qualquer usuário de Linux. Ele simplifica a criação de diretórios, garantindo que você possa organizar seus arquivos e projetos de maneira eficiente. Com os comandos certos e alguns cuidados básicos, você pode aproveitar ao máximo o poder do mkdir para manter sua infraestrutura de TI organizada e eficiente.

FAQs

1. O que é o comando mkdir?
O mkdir é uma ferramenta de linha de comando no Linux usada para criar novos diretórios no sistema de arquivos.

2. Para que serve o comando?
O mkdir serve para criar novos diretórios, organizar arquivos e pastas de maneira estruturada e definir permissões de acesso no momento da criação.

3. Como criar um novo diretório com o comando mkdir?
Para criar um novo diretório, use o mkdir nome_do_diretório. Isso criará um diretório com o nome especificado.

4. Como criar múltiplos diretórios aninhados com o comando?
Para criar múltiplos diretórios aninhados, use a opção -p: mkdir -p pai/filho/neto.

5. Quais cuidados devo ter ao usar o comando mkdir?
Verifique o caminho de destino, defina as permissões de acesso apropriadas e planeje a estrutura de diretórios antes de criar para evitar problemas.

Compartilhe este post

Share on facebook
Share on linkedin
Share on twitter
Share on email
PrevAnteriorComando Whereis: Guia Completo para Iniciantes Encontrar Arquivos no Linux
PróximoFerramentas DevOps Indispensáveis para LinuxNext

Artigos Recentes

Ext4 versus Btrfs: Qual é o Melhor Sistema de Arquivos No Linux?

Escolher o sistema de arquivos certo é crucial para a performance e confiabilidade de um sistema operacional. Entre os sistemas mais utilizados no Linux, Ext4

pedrodelfino

Sockets: Tudo o que Você Precisa Saber

Se você é um administrador de sistemas iniciante e já se perguntou como os dados são transferidos na internet, você não está sozinho. A solução

pedrodelfino
"Um dos projetos que criei já ajudou mais de 110 mil pessoas a aprender LINUX ..."
pedro Delfino
FUNDADOR DO PROFISSIONAIS LINUX

Sobre Pedro Delfino

FUNDADOR DO PROFISSIONAIS LINUX​

Eu sou Pedro Delfino que durante os últimos 18 anos estive envolvido em implantações de soluções de TI utilizando LINUX, enquanto estava á frente de uma equipe de TI.

Fundador do Profissionais Linux que hoje já conta com mais de 2100 alunos, fui o responsável por diversos projetos de sucesso, todos eu sempre foquei o resultado em primeiro lugar, ou seja, sempre quando crio uma nova solução com Linux que será implantada estou procurando um objetivo especifico.

quero acessar agora

MENU

  • Cursos
  • Materiais
  • Blog
  • Contato

redes SOCIAIS

Facebook-f Instagram

Aprenda a dominar o Linux de uma vez por todas

QUERO MINHA CÓPIA GRÁTIS

Aprenda a dominar o Linux de uma vez por todas